Subsoil tillage enhances wheat productivity, soil organic carbon and available nutrient status in dryland fields

Tillage practices during the fallow period benefit water storage and yield in dryland wheat crops. However, there is currently no clarity on the responses of soil organic carbon (SOC), total nitrogen (TN), and available nutrients to tillage practices within the growing season.
